Hi all, my front garden gets very warm in the afternoon sun and I need some help to replace the bulbs that havnt done much after I planted them Into my containers.
Anyideas for plants that will cope with the sun / heat and last into the autumn?

Petunias, verbena, Dahlias, pelargoniums, annual rudbeckias, salvia farinacea, zinnias (especially short bushy ones). They are all fine in the sun so long as you don't forget to water them. And deadheading keeps them tidier and going on longer.
Lavender at the back to give some height. I've also put a small 'red' cordyline in one of my pots, again to provide some height without it being too solid but also The red leaves provide a contrast with red and yellow flowers.
